About Mizel Museum
The Mizel Institute is a nationally recognized, nonprofit institution that is committed to developing a more educated, conscientious and empowered community through its two distinct centers: the Mizel Museum and the Counterterrorism Education Learning Lab (CELL). What Is the Cost of Living Near Denver?

Understanding the cost of living near Denver is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Mizel Museum.
Denver's Cost of Living Index is approximately 112.1 (12.1% more expensive than US average; 6.5% more than CO average). Housing costs are the primary driver above US average, high demand, vibrant city. Light Rail/Bus (RTD). When planning your budget based on a salary from Mizel Museum,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,600 - $2,400+ A significant portion of Mizel Museum sal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$130 - $220 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$114 (RTD monthly regional p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$420 - $620 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$400 - $750+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$380 - $700+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,044 - $4,694+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
